question 23, due Wednesday, October 29

23. one point, from Lecture 23, a group question, short answers.

(a) .2 Nuclear Fission. What are the physics (.1) and historical (.1) connections between nuclear fission and the equation E=mc²?

(b) .2 Nuclear Fusion. Give two examples of nuclear fusion which have a clear effect on your daily life, explaining those effects. (.2)

(c) .6 Fusion and Fission Energy Diagrams. In the energy diagrams for nuclear fusion and nuclear fission, what are mothers and daughters (.1), hills (.1), and tunneling (.1)? Why is fusion hard to get started? (.1) How are critical mass and chain reaction in fission related to each other? (.2)
